Abstract

To select superior strains of the egg parasitoid Trichogramma chilonis Ishii, collections were made from cotton ecosystems of six different agroclimatic zones of the country viz. , Anand (Gujarat), Ludhiana (Punjab), Coimbatore (Tamil Nadu), Bangalore (Karnataka), Rajahmundry (Andhra Pradesh) and Nagpur (Maharashtra). These ecotypes are referred as BioC1, BioC2, BioC3, BioC4, BioC5, and BioC6 respectively. Mean fecundity during F1, F20, and F40 generations in the laboratory was significantly more in BioC1, BioC2, and BioC6 than in others. Longevity of males was 4.0, 4.0 and 4.2 days and that of females was 7.0, 7.4 and 7.3 days respectively in BioC1, BioC2 and BioC6 strains, which was higher than in the other three ecotypes. Net reproductive rate (Ro) and rate of increase per female per generation (λ) was higher in BioC1 and BioC2. There was no difference in emergence pattern and sex-ratio amongst six ecotypes. Results thus, indicated that BioC1 and BioC2 are superior to other ecotypes.
